    I agree with the others. Wear your kilt with pride!
    Throw on some socks (scrunch them down) and some heavy boots and it will and visual weight down below. A nice polo or button down shirt (match the color to your socks) and you'll be good to go.

    Well...what everyone else said. Steam (or hang) out the wrinkles, add some hose and boots and you're good to go.

    It's nonsense that a specific body type can't wear the kilt. Kilts fit bodies better than trousers do. The key is to put it on, look in the mirror and like what you see.

    Wear it with confidence!
